HIPAA-Compliant Conversational AI for Healthcare Appointment Reminders
When it comes to US healthcare, HIPAA compliance is one of the most talked about requirements - and one of the most misunderstood.
Most clinics know they need it. Fewer know exactly where AI-powered patient communication fits in. Here's what you need to get right.
(If you want a deeper foundation first, our guide on HIPAA compliance for SaaS covers the core requirements every healthcare technology team should know.)
Why Compliance Is Critical in Patient Communication
A simple reminder can include a patient’s name, appointment details, or medical context. That’s protected health information.
One unsecured message is all it takes to create a liability. HIPAA exists to make sure every patient interaction, automated or not, is handled with the privacy it deserves.
How Conversational AI Secures Reminder Workflows
The old reminder model was one-way: send a text and hope the patient reads it.
Conversational AI turns this into a secure, two-way interaction. Patients can confirm, cancel, or reschedule through chat or voice, without calling the clinic. At the same time, HIPAA-compliant systems ensure that sensitive data is protected through encryption, controlled access, and minimal data exposure.
For instance, a patient scheduled for a follow-up receives a secure message: “Your appointment is on Thursday at 10 AM. Reply 1 to confirm or 2 to reschedule.” No sensitive medical details are exposed, and responses are handled within a HIPAA-compliant system with access controls. The patient reschedules with a single reply. The slot opens, the waitlist is notified, and the schedule updates automatically.
This way, clinics improve efficiency without compromising patient privacy or compliance.
Secure Communication Channels and Data Handling
Compliant AI systems use encrypted channels: secure SMS, dedicated apps, or patient portals. Data is protected in transit and at rest. Patient information doesn't pass through unsecured third-party systems at any point.
For instance, a reminder sent through a HIPAA-compliant portal displays only the appointment time and provider name. No diagnosis, no medical history, nothing that shouldn't be in a message.
Audit Trails, Authentication, and Access Control
Every interaction is logged. Clinics can see exactly who accessed what, and when. Role-based access controls mean only authorized staff can view or modify patient records, keeping exposure risk low.
Best Practices for Compliant AI-Powered Patient Reminders
Use encrypted platforms. Keep sensitive data out of reminder messages. Collect patient consent at intake. And always maintain a human fallback for situations the AI isn't equipped to handle.
When done right, conversational AI doesn't just automate reminders. It makes them more secure, more consistent, and far more patient-friendly than anything a manual process can deliver.

Key Metrics to Measure AI-Driven Patient Appointment Scheduling Success
Tracking the right metrics helps you understand if AI is actually improving scheduling performance. Here’s a quick overview of the core indicators to focus on:
| Metric | What It Is | Typical Improvement Range |
| No-Show Rate Reduction | Drop in missed appointments after AI reminders | 20-40% reduction (varies by specialty and reminder strategy) |
| Appointment Fill Rate (Post-Cancellation) | Percentage of canceled slots refilled automatically | Up to 70-90% with effective waitlist and automation systems |
| Average Time to Schedule | Time taken to book an appointment | Often reduced significantly, in some cases to under a few minutes |
| Administrative Workload Reduction | Decrease in manual scheduling tasks | 30-50% reduction depending on automation level |
| Patient Engagement with Reminders | Percentage of patients responding to reminders | 60-80% response rate for SMS and conversational channels |
| Wait Time to Next Available Appointment | Time until the next open slot | 15-30% reduction depending on capacity and demand patterns |
These benchmarks provide a directional view of performance improvements reported across AI scheduling implementations. Actual results may vary based on healthcare setting, system integration, and patient demographics.
Challenges and Risks of AI Patient Appointment Scheduling
AI patient appointment scheduling offers clear benefits, but it’s not without challenges.
From integration issues to patient trust, there are risks that healthcare providers need to plan for early. Understanding these helps you implement AI in a way that’s effective, safe, and scalable.
Integration and Data Silos
Challenge: Disconnected systems can lead to incomplete data and scheduling errors. For example, if your AI scheduling platform doesn't sync with your EHR, a provider's updated availability may not reflect in real time, leading to double bookings or missed appointments.
Solution: Integrate AI with EHRs and existing tools to ensure real-time data flow and accuracy.
Over-Automation Without Human Oversight
Challenge: Fully automated systems can struggle with complex or sensitive cases. Like, a patient calling to schedule after a difficult diagnosis who needs reassurance, not a chatbot running through available slots.
Solution: Maintain human fallback options for exceptions and edge cases.
Bias in Scheduling and Prioritization
Challenge: AI models may unintentionally favor certain patient groups or patterns. This happens when training data reflects historical inequities, such as longer wait times for certain demographics, and the model learns to replicate rather than correct them.
Solution: Regularly audit algorithms and use diverse data to reduce bias.

Patient Trust and Adoption Barriers
Challenge: Some patients may hesitate to interact with AI-driven systems. Such a barrier must be addressed early, because a patient who doesn't trust the booking process is a patient who picks up the phone or doesn't book at all.
Solution: Offer simple interfaces and clear communication, with easy access to human support.
Compliance and Data Privacy Risks
Challenge: Mishandling patient data can lead to serious legal and security issues. Sometimes, even a well-intentioned integration with a third-party tool that lacks a signed BAA is enough to create a compliance gap.
Solution: Use HIPAA-compliant systems with strong encryption and access controls.
These challenges are manageable. But they're far easier to handle before go-live than after. Plan for them early and your implementation will be on much stronger footing.
